Night-shift staff: Floor 4 of the Tellhaven Building opens this week. After 21:00, access is via the rear stairwell only; the lifts are locked out overnight during the settling period. Complete a walk-through of the new floor once per shift and log it. The stairwell keypad accepts the code below.

badge for yahop-fawep: bdg-XBKXI-68071

**Q: How do I run the string extraction script for Tollbridge translations?** Run `extract_strings` from the Fernholt repo root; it scans templates and writes a catalog per locale. As a new contractor, note that the script signs each catalog using a key held in the localization vault. That vault must be unlocked first, using the recovery passphrase shown below.

unlock words, bawef-kahap: sorax-sorir-quenys-aldok

Welcome to the Quillmere catalogue team. Imports from the Tarnwick branch arrive nightly as MARC-flavoured JSON and are staged in the Shelfrunner queue. Always validate record counts against the manifest before committing, and flag duplicate accession numbers to your onboarding buddy. To open the import credentials vault on your first run, use the recovery passphrase that follows.

unlock words, fawig-bagef: olidor-holir-istox-holath-tamys-quenion-giliel